Jamie Carragher has lashed out at Chelsea supporters, describing the fans as being hypocritical.
- Following the recent uncertainty of Chelsea’s future, Carragher had earlier suggested that Manchester United should seek to take advantage by pursuing Tuchel as their next manager.
EKO HOT BLOG reports that Jamie Carragher, Monday night hits back at what he believes is the ‘hypocrisy’ of Chelsea fans unhappy with his suggestion Manchester United should target Thomas Tuchel.
Responding to the news that Chelsea owner Roman Abramovich had been sanctioned, plunging the Stamford Bridge club into turmoil, Carragher suggested United should seek to take advantage by pursuing Tuchel as their next manager.

This didn’t go well with many Chelsea fans, as they have been a series of reactions by disgruntled Chelsea supporters.
“It’s fair to say that l had a few heated discussions at Stamford Bridge on Sunday [when Sky Sports covered their match with Newcastle],” said Carragher on Monday Night Football.
“The Chelsea fans are very passionate about their club and at this moment feel like the world is attacking them, and they are defending their club. I totally get that. But l wouldn’t change my opinion on it.
“And the reason l think it’s a little bit hypocritical of Chelsea supporters is because if teams – such as Manchester United with the manager, or other clubs with the players – are going to take advantage of the situation that Chelsea are in right now, Chelsea have been doing that for 20 years.
That was the big thing of Roman Abramovich coming – ‘we can throw our money about and get who we want’.
“The first thing they did was go to Manchester United and take Peter Kenyon as their CEO. ‘We’ll go to Liverpool and take the best midfielder in Europe and destabilise that club for two summers’ – they didn’t get him. ‘We’ll get Ashley Cole, an Invincible who has won everything at Arsenal. Yeah, we’ll go and get him. We get caught tapping up? Doesn’t matter, we’ll pay the fine’.
England, flying at the time with Sven-Goran Eriksson. ‘England manager? No, we want him as Chelsea manager. Don’t worry about what he’s doing with the FA, we want him and we’ll pay the fine’.
Chelsea have taken advantage of every other club in the last 20 years because of Roman Abramovich.
“So if l give an opinion on someone taking advantage of them, that is just a way of life. That’s the way it may be for Chelsea and you have to accept that.
“Some of the things we’ve seen at Chelsea, such as closing the club shop and stopping kids from getting Mason Mount on the back of their shirts, I don’t agree with that and I certainly don’t want Chelsea to go to the wall.
“But, if that’s my opinion of it, I certainly don’t want Chelsea fans questioning that opinion next time I go there because it’s exactly what they have done for the last 20 years.”
However, Gary Neville hopes the government will allow Chelsea to be sold but admits events surrounding Abramovich’s ownership have served as a wake-up call – both for football as a whole and for himself personally – about where the game’s money comes from.
